Definition: A strategic customer assessment is a systematic evaluation of ten key factors and presenting the findings in a means for action and deliberation. Focused on key customer trends, uses, mobile applications, technology and vision, the strategic assessment is designed to yield specific corporate tactical and strategic strengths and weaknesses. Once completed, specific tasks, functions, organizational, marketing, operational and technical tasks will be created.CrossNetPoints

Thomas - CEO Contact This Executive
Principal Consultant - Technology Marketing-Communications and Business Development Executive with a proven track record for creating and sustaining growth. Tom has three decades of experience in startups and consulting advisor with leading providers and venture capital companies in market planning and development, hardware/software design and development, project management, intellectual property in telecommunications, information technology, conferencing, teletraining, telecommuting, groupware, networks, call centers, internet, artificial intelligence and other fields. He has managed the successful development of more than 10 software, hardware and internet products to market and received industry awards for this work. He has authored 13 books including Teleconferencing (TelePresence), Telecommuting, Intelligent Buildings, and Knowledge Engineering – Business Applications for Artificial Intelligence. He has authored/scripted, produced and directed 15 commercial videos and created more than 3,000 of online e-learning Flash tutorials on telecommunications, internet, routing, wind power, electricity, smart grid, RF-radio frequency SIP-session initiation protocol, RFID-radio frequency identification, VoIP-voice over internet protocol, IPT-internet protocol telephony, VoIP security, artificial intelligence, networking, WiFi-wireless fidelity, TMDA-time division multiple access, CDMA-code division multiple access and hundreds of other technologies. He has been the Technology Columnist - Telecommunications Magazine, Technology Columnist - Converged Solution Providers Network, Contributor - Phone+ Magazine, Contributing Editor to Web Hosting Magazine, Security and Emerging Technologies Columnist, Member Board of Technical Advisors - VoIP Security Alliance and Technology Columnist for National Association of Telecommunications Dealers, Federation of Internet Solutions Providers of America, Association of Service and Computer Dealer International. He is the writer, animator and producer of the World's Largest Animated Knowledge Source on Technology – www.techtionary.com – recipient of Web Hosting Magazine Editors Choice for Best Technical Help.
